Output 6150002e8bbdc18fc0dad2e63d17b818842e2269339c85dad34a5d8ff8902696:1

value
173000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cfa153fe64c744d3b4475778f65b3f3e04d88fe OP_EQUALVERIFY OP_CHECKSIG
address
1CPpNrpF7uXKoTGMF68zNpkJwn7QUv9Tbc
transaction
6150002e8bbdc18fc0dad2e63d17b818842e2269339c85dad34a5d8ff8902696
spent
true